I have made another new Alpha version for you people to try. Since we currently have two different versions that still need to be merged at some point, we'll also be releasing two versions of Alpha 8 WIP 2. This is the second of those versions, containing Pirate_KK's latest modding work for as far as I have it. It contains such mods as the Selectable Storylines mod, the Period mod, a lot of new soldier skins by Thomas the Terror and the first parts of Bartolomeu o Portugues' new main quest.

<b><i>Installation order:</i></b>
1) Install Build 14 Alpha 8 WIP 2 MAXIMUS correctly (see <a href="http://forum.piratesahoy.net//index.php?showtopic=11852" target="_blank">here</a>)
2) Recommended to make a COPY of the Maximus installation
3) Remove ALL soldier model, head, animation and texture files from your game:
- Search your RESOURCE folder for terms like "sold" and "sol" and remove the files that apply
4) Extract the b14_alpha8_wip2_pirate_kk.7z file to your game folder with <a href="http://www.7-zip.org/download.html" target="_blank">7-Zip</a>

<i><b>Known issues:</b></i>
- The Customize Character interface has not yet been made
- Lag upon killing the soldier in the fort
- Lag when walking over a corpse locator

1) You can change your controls in PROGRAM\BuildDefaultControls.c. However, this might not take effect without pressing the "Reset Controls to Default" button which you can't access. However, you can also directly modify the <i>options</i> file in your main game folder with Notepad.

2) The BuildSettings.h file in your main game folder is removed, because it's moved back into the PROGRAM folder. This to prevent confusion. If the game really needs a file that's not there, the game won't run at all.
